MQTT vs Modbus TCP: Which Protocol for Your Edge AI Pipeline?

Modbus TCP is the southbound polling protocol; MQTT is the northbound publish/subscribe transport. Most edge AI deployments need both, with the edge computer running the bridge plus the inference workload. Here's how to lay it out.

EN 50155 Compliance for Railway Edge AI: Onboard Standards Engineering Guide

EN 50155 governs onboard electronics for rolling stock and pulls IEC 61373, EN 50121-3-2, and EN 45545-2 in alongside it. Edge AI hardware needs to clear the full envelope, not just one test. The POC-700 and POC-766AWP are validated against the T2, S2, and IEC 61373 stack.
